Ready to lower your energy bills without sacrificing comfort? Embracing energy efficiency is a smart move that benefits both your wallet and the environment. Start by conducting a home energy audit to reveal areas where you can make improvements. Basic swaps like replacing old appliances with energy-star rated models and insulating air leaks can make a big difference. Don't overlook the power of using energy consciously – unplugging lights when you leave a room and employing natural light can add up over time. With a few strategic changes, you can enhance your savings while creating a more sustainable home.

  • Consider installing a programmable thermostat to optimize heating and cooling based on your daily routines.
  • Enhance to energy-efficient light bulbs, such as LEDs, which require significantly less energy than traditional incandescent bulbs.
  • Plant trees around your home to provide shade in the summer and windbreaks in the winter, reducing your reliance on temperature control.
